Pakistan women's team met a dismal fate in their T20 World Cup match against New Zealand, getting dismissed for just 56 while chasing a modest 110. Despite restrictive bowling, poor shot selection and dropped catches contributed to their downfall, leading to criticism from ex-players and experts, including Basit Ali who lashed out on the team in his analysis.
